You guys are going to love these if you LOVE chocolate, but also want to stay on track. These have saved me from eating bad at night! Give them a try. It is the perfect snack to “indulge” in.
1. Mix all ingredients together, besides the dark chocolate
2. Once mixed, take a spoon to grab a little mixture at a time, and roll in a ball with both hands. Each ball should be about 1/2 inch. This makes 11, but it depends on how big you want yours. Once done, set aside.
3. Take all 15 chocolate wafers and melt in a bowl in the microwave for about 1-1/2 minutes.
4. Once melted side aside.
5. (optional) Grab another bowl and pour about 1-1/2 tbsp coconut shreds for the topping.
6. take each ball and roll in the chocolate, then to the coconut shreds.
7. Once done, put all protein truffles in the fridge and let cool for about 5 minutes before enjoying!
